The kinds of prosthetic legs differ extensively relying on the certain needs of the person. There are standard prosthetics for those who might call for a walking aid in a steady setting, while advanced designs incorporate sophisticated modern technology like microprocessor-controlled knees and feet. These high-tech choices permit more all-natural movement and modification to irregular surface areas, substantially improving the user’s flexibility and freedom. Understanding these choices is important for any person considering a prosthetic leg substitute, as the right choice can make a considerable difference in daily life.
Getting suitabled for a prosthetic leg is a multi-step procedure that starts with an assessment with a prosthetist. This specialist will certainly assess your particular demands, including your physical problem, way of living, and goals. Following this consultation, a custom-made mold and mildew of your recurring arm or leg is produced to guarantee the most effective fit and convenience. After the prosthesis is constructed and fitted, it’s common for several changes to be needed to accomplish the appropriate equilibrium and positioning. This stage can take some time and patience, but it is crucial for making certain the prosthetic jobs properly and gives the needed assistance.
Rehabilitation is an additional important element of adjusting to a prosthetic leg. Physical treatment generally comes with prosthetic fitting to aid the individual find out exactly how to stroll, equilibrium, and do daily tasks with their new limb. A committed rehab program can aid individuals regain strength, enhance sychronisation, and develop confidence. It is very important to bear in mind that getting used to a prosthetic limb is a progressive procedure that varies from one person to another. Support system and sources can also be beneficial in supplying support and sharing experiences amongst those who have experienced comparable challenges.
